Painting Description
Lev Samoilovich Bakst, a prominent Russian painter and scene-and-costume designer, is celebrated for his innovative and vibrant contributions to the world of theatrical design, particularly during the early 20th century. One of his notable works includes the costume design for Natalia Trukhanova in the ballet "La Péri." This ballet, which premiered in 1912, is a one-act piece choreographed by Jean Coralli with music by Friedrich Burgmüller. It tells the story of a young Persian prince who encounters a mythical fairy, the Péri, in his quest for the Flower of Immortality.
Bakst's costume design for Natalia Trukhanova in "La Péri" is a testament to his extraordinary ability to blend historical and cultural elements with a modernist aesthetic. His designs are characterized by their rich use of color, intricate patterns, and luxurious fabrics, which together create a visually stunning and evocative representation of the characters. For Trukhanova, Bakst crafted a costume that not only highlighted her grace and elegance as a dancer but also encapsulated the exotic and mystical themes of the ballet.
The costume features elaborate embroidery, vibrant hues, and a flowing silhouette that accentuates the dancer's movements, enhancing the overall visual impact of the performance. Bakst's attention to detail and his innovative approach to costume design played a significant role in the success of "La Péri," helping to transport audiences into the enchanting world of the ballet.
Bakst's work on "La Péri" is a reflection of his broader influence on the art and design of the Ballets Russes, a company that revolutionized the performing arts during the early 20th century. His designs continue to be celebrated for their artistic brilliance and their contribution to the evolution of theatrical costume design.
